Zen Mind, Beginner's Mind Informal Talks on Zen Meditation and Practice (Shambhala Library)

Shunryu Suzuki

"In the beginner's mind there are many possibilities, but in the expert's there are few." So begins this most beloved of all American Zen books. Seldom has such a small handful of words provided a teaching as rich as has this famous opening line of Shunryu Suzuki's classic. In a single stroke, the s...
